Abstract
A találmány tárgya eljárás és berendezés magasabb rendű növényekpolarizálható sejtjeinek immobilizálására nagy frekvenciájú váltóáramalkalmazásával. A találmány tárgyát képezik a találmány szerintieljárás és berendezés alkalmazásával végrehajtott mikroinjektálásieljárások is, melyek alkalmasak exogén DNS bejuttatására különbözőnövényi sejtekbe, például búzapetesejtekbe/zigótákba.
